Assassins Creed Mirage Trophy Guide ౼ Overview
Assassins Creed Mirage boasts a total of 51 trophies, comprising 34 Bronze, 15 Silver, 1 Gold, and a coveted Platinum trophy for completionists.
Total Trophy Count
Assassins Creed Mirage presents a comprehensive trophy list, totaling 51 trophies to unlock across PlayStation platforms. The breakdown reveals a substantial collection of 34 Bronze trophies, representing the majority of achievements, alongside 15 Silver trophies for more significant accomplishments. Players aiming for full completion will also encounter 1 Gold trophy, signifying a major milestone.
The ultimate reward is the prestigious Platinum trophy, earned by unlocking all other trophies – a testament to dedication and skill. Furthermore, Xbox players can accumulate 1,000 Gamerscore points through these achievements. This robust trophy system encourages thorough exploration and mastery of the game’s various mechanics and challenges.

Estimated Platinum Difficulty & Time
Assassins Creed Mirage is considered a moderately challenging platinum trophy, generally rated around a 4/10 in difficulty. This accessibility stems from the game’s focused scope and streamlined mechanics compared to larger Assassin’s Creed titles. However, complete collection and mastery of all skills will require dedication.
Players can anticipate spending approximately 30-40 hours to achieve platinum status, depending on their playstyle and familiarity with the series. Efficient route planning for collectibles and a solid understanding of stealth mechanics will significantly reduce completion time. The relatively shorter length of Mirage contributes to a more manageable platinum run.

“Hidden in Plain Sight” ― Blend 100 Times
Achieving the “Hidden in Plain Sight” trophy requires a significant commitment to utilizing Basim’s blending abilities throughout Baghdad. This involves seamlessly merging into crowds, concealing yourself amongst citizens, and becoming one with the environment to avoid detection.
Blending is crucial for both stealthy approaches and escaping pursuit. Look for designated blending spots – indicated by a specific icon – and interact with them to disappear into the throng. This trophy is easily obtainable during regular gameplay as you navigate the city and complete missions, but actively seeking out blending opportunities will expedite the process. Remember, consistent blending is key to mastering stealth in Assassin’s Creed Mirage!

“Merciless” ౼ Perform 50 Eliminations
Unlocking the “Merciless” trophy requires a more aggressive approach to combat, demanding you eliminate a total of 50 enemies throughout your journey. Unlike “Silent Assassin,” this trophy doesn’t penalize you for being detected; any elimination counts towards the total.
Feel free to utilize a variety of methods, including direct attacks, ranged weaponry, and environmental takedowns. Engaging in open combat and swiftly dispatching foes is perfectly acceptable. This trophy encourages players to embrace the Assassin’s lethal capabilities and efficiently clear out enemy encounters, showcasing Basim’s combat prowess within the game’s dynamic world.

“Tool Collector” ౼ Acquire All Tools
Earning the “Tool Collector” trophy in Assassin’s Creed Mirage requires obtaining every tool available to Basim. These tools aren’t just for combat; they enhance exploration, stealth, and overall gameplay. You’ll need to progress through the main story and complete various side quests to unlock them all.

Tools include throwing knives, smoke bombs, noisemakers, and more specialized gadgets. Some tools are purchased from merchants, while others are rewards for completing specific missions. Diligent players should check merchants regularly and prioritize quests that offer tool rewards. Mastering each tool is key to becoming a true Master Assassin!

“Opportunist” ౼ Perform 20 Opportunistic Eliminations
The “Opportunist” trophy challenges players to creatively eliminate enemies using environmental advantages. Opportunistic eliminations occur when you take down a target using contextual actions, such as dropping objects from above, triggering traps, or utilizing explosive barrels.
Actively scan your surroundings for potential opportunities before engaging. Look for hanging objects, unstable structures, or flammable materials. Eagle Vision can help identify interactive elements. Prioritize stealth and patience; waiting for the perfect moment to trigger an opportunistic kill is key. This trophy encourages players to think outside the box and utilize the environment to their advantage, adding a layer of tactical depth to combat.
“Master Thief” ౼ Pickpocket 50 Targets
The “Master Thief” trophy requires a significant commitment to stealth and observation. You must successfully pickpocket 50 different NPCs throughout Baghdad. This isn’t about stealing a specific item; any successful pickpocket attempt counts towards the total.
Focus on densely populated areas to find numerous targets quickly. Remember to blend into crowds to reduce suspicion before attempting a pickpocket. Pay attention to guard patrol routes and avoid being seen during the action. Successful pickpocketing relies on timing and positioning. This trophy encourages exploration and mastery of Basim’s stealth abilities, rewarding players for skillful and discreet thievery.
